The American Association of Independent Music has announced that Tom Silverman, founder of TommY BoY Records, the New Music Seminar and founding board member of A2IM, will receive the Lifetime Achievement statue at A2IM’s upcoming Libera Awards ceremony June 20 in New York. Silverman will be the second person to receive the award, following Martin Mills in 2012.

Silverman was responsible for signing De La Soul, Digital Underground, Naughty By Nature, House of Pain and Queen Latifah, bolstering the popularity of mid-period hip-hop. Earlier this year, Silverman penned a forward-thinking op-ed for Billboard.biz outlining his strategy for growing the industry through means other than music sales.

The Libera Awards, or LIBBYs, were founded to recognize the past year’s successes throughout the independent record label community with awards such as the two-pronged Independent Label of the Year (both five employees or less and six employees or more), the Light Bulb award for innovative marketing and the 21st Century Award for platform or service most beneficial to the indie community.
